The three-story building, going up at 1331 W. Grand ParkwayNorth, will have a small retail component to build in tenantamenities. The services will include a bank, coffee shop andpharmacy. The Mathis Group Inc. of Houston is preleasing theproject as well as developing it.

Joe Mathis, president of the development firm, tells GlobeSt.comthat the building is rising with a 100% occupancy. "It's in a soundlocation in a medical community," he adds. "That's what's drivingthis." The development site is near the recently completed MemorialHermann Katy Hospital at the intersection of Grand Parkway andInterstate 10.

Mathis adds that the land, which the firm banked for six monthsbefore launching construction, does provide room for expansionalthough that's not in the foreseeable future. "We have no specificgroundbreaking plans at this time," says the seasoned medicaloffice developer.
